&lt;div&gt;Comprehensive Guide to Broken Glass Repair&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Accidents take place, and when they do, broken glass can be one of the most worrying outcomes, whether it's from a shattered window, a harmed mirror, or a broken glass tabletop. Not only can broken glass be harmful, but it also presents visual concerns. The excellent news is that many broken glass items can be repaired with the right methods and quick action. Broken glass can cause cuts, injuries, and additional damage if handled improperly. Here's a checklist of safety materials to think about:&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Protective gloves: Use heavy-duty gloves to prevent cuts.Safety goggles: Shield your eyes from glass shards.Dust mask: Protect yourself from inhaling fine glass particles.Thick towels or blankets: To safely collect and transfer broken glass pieces.Tools Required for Glass Repair&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Depending on the type of glass you are repairing, the tools needed will vary. Repairing Mirrors&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Cracks and Chips&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Materials Needed: Backing repair adhesive.Technique:Gently clean the broken location with a soft fabric and glass cleaner.Apply the adhesive to a thin support board and place it firmly over the fracture.Let it treat entirely before trying to hang or move the mirror.3. Repairing Tabletops&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Chips and Cracks&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Products Needed: Epoxy filler and glass adhesive.Technique:Clean the chipped area completely.Use epoxy filler to fill in the chip, smoothing it with a putty knife.For fractures, use glass adhesive along the crack line and let it dry.4. Repairing Glass Doors&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Shatter Repair&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Products Needed: Replacement glass or Plexiglas.Technique:Remove shattered pieces thoroughly.Measure and cut brand-new glass to fit the door.Secure the new glass panel within the door frame and seal with suitable materials.Frequently Asked Questions about Broken Glass Repair1. Can I repair broken glass myself or should I employ a professional?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Many small repairs can be handled by DIY lovers, especially if they have the right tools and materials. Nevertheless, considerable damages or those including security or structural integrity must be evaluated by specialists.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;2. For how long does it take for glass adhesive to treat?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Treating time can vary based on the adhesive used. Typically, it can take anywhere from one hour to 24 hours. Constantly check the product guidelines for the specific treating time.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;3. What if the fracture is too long for an easy repair?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;If a crack is comprehensive, replacing the whole glass panel might be your best option, as any efforts to repair it could compromise stability and safety.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;4. Exist any alternative techniques for repairing broken glass?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Alternatives consist of using clear tape for minor fractures (temporary) or decorative strategies like utilizing metal or wood frames for aesthetic appeal.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;5. Can broken glass be recycled?&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;Yes, lots of types of glass can be recycled, depending upon local recycling policies.
